ISO 22000:2006 specifies the immunity levels that represent essential EMC requirements, and test conditions for lifts, escalators and moving walks that are permanently installed in buildings and for which ISO/TC 178 has direct responsibility for the production of International Standards, in relation to continuous and transient, conducted and radiated disturbances including electrostatic discharges. It addresses commonly known EMC related hazards and hazardous situations relevant to lifts, escalators and moving walks when they are used as intended and under the conditions foreseen by the manufacturer. Since lifts travel large vertical distances in buildings, it becomes impracticable to test the total assembly either in a test laboratory or in situ (where the uncontrolled environment may also influence the test procedures and results). Likewise, due to practical restrictions imposed by the lift car internal dimensions, it is impracticable to test the lift car from within. Similar considerations regarding dimensions apply equally to the testing of escalators and passenger conveyors. Therefore, ISO 22000:2006 applies to the sub-systems and/or apparatus of lifts, escalators and passenger conveyors, an assembly of which will comprise an installation. However, ISO 22000:2006 does not apply to lighting apparatus and also other services already proven to be in conformity to the national EMC regulations.
